摘要
To investigate the role of the hydrostatic stress on failure, some static and dynamic tensile tests on mild steel axisymmetric notched specimens are described in this paper. Finite-Element results and experimental data indicate that the failure site, for specimens having a small notch radius, occurs in regions of low triaxiality. Comparisons are made between Finite-Element and Bridgman analyses. The influence of some material parameters on the triaxiality levels is explored. (C) 1999 Elsevier Science Ltd. All rights reserved.
